About this design
Hamadan rugs, crafted in the historic region of Hamadan in western Iran, are celebrated for their diverse designs and vibrant colors. As one of the oldest rug-producing regions in Persia, Hamadan encompasses numerous villages, each contributing unique patterns, from geometric motifs to floral arrangements and medallions. These rugs are typically woven with high-quality wool on a cotton foundation, using the durable single-weft technique. The color palette often features rich reds, blues, and earthy tones, enhanced by natural dyes. Known for their affordability and variety, Hamadan rugs offer a blend of tradition and practicality, making them a versatile and charming addition to any space.
